Quote of the Day
From one of my all-time favorites, El Duque Hernandez, after he worked out in front of several scouts in Florida:
"I just want to get back and get a job," the right-hander said. "If I was the owner of a team, I'd sign myself right away."
El Duque did not say how much he would pay himself or if, as owner, he would vote for Frank McCourt to buy the Dodgers, or allow the Expos to move to Washington, DC.
